Knysna lies in the heart of the Garden Route, home to the Famous Knysna Lagoon and Knysna Heads and of course OYSTERS.

For the thrill seeker, the World’s highest Bungee jump is situated in the Tsitsikamma Forests. Experience every emotion whilst plunging 219m off the Bloukrans Bridge. For the adventurer that is not prepared to jump, why not try gliding 30 metres above the forest on a Canopy Tour.

The Garden Route is ideal for Mountain Biking fanatics, with organised Forest Tours.

Knysna and the Garden Route is a paradise for Golfers with Knysna being home to the Jack Nicklaus Simola Golf Estate, Pezula Golf Estate and Knysna Golf Club. Further afield you will find the Ernie Else designed Oubaai, Course, Pinnacle Point, Goose Valley and of course Fancourt.

A relaxing boat ride across the Knysna Lagoon is a great way to watch the sunset, or you can go on a tour to the Famous Featherbed Estate. For water sports fanatics, why not try skiing or kite surfing.

Although Knysna does not have any swimming beaches, but they are only a 10 minutes car ride away.

Theme:

As one can see, the Victorian Charm starts when you set your eyes on this magnificent guesthouse. This grand home was built in 1900 and was the original home of the Mayor of Knysna. Throughout the past century it has changed hands many times and at one stage was an orphanage. In 1983 this delightful home was extensively refitted and ongoing alterations have made it into the impressive guesthouse it is today.
